About CARLISLE DIOCESE MOTHERS UNION

CARLISLE DIOCESE MOTHERS UNION is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 1078251). Based on official Charity Commission data, it holds a "Verified" rating with a CharityScore of 83/100 — a well-rated and transparent charity that meets strong governance standards. This indicates a reliable charity with strong fundamentals across most of our assessment criteria. In its most recent reporting year (2024), CARLISLE DIOCESE MOTHERS UNION reported a total income of £44,698 and total expenditure of £45,181, a spending ratio of 101% which is broadly in line with its income. According to the Charity Commission register, CARLISLE DIOCESE MOTHERS UNION describes its activities as follows: PROMOTING MARRIAGE AND FAMILY LIFE, ENCOURAGING PARENTS TO BRING THEIR CHILDREN UP IN THE CHRISTIAN FAITH AND FOR THE PROTECTION OF CHILDREN Our analysis found no significant governance concerns for CARLISLE DIOCESE MOTHERS UNION. No regulatory actions, filing failures, or financial anomalies were detected in the available public data.
